Biography

Nicolette Notermans obtained her PhD degree in clinical features and pathogenesis of Chronic Idiopathic Axonal Polyneuropathy (CIAP) and polyneuropathy associated with Monoclonal Gammopathy of undetermined significance (MGUS) in Utrecht in 1994. Her research has focused on the etiology of CIAP and immune-mediated neuropathies, supported by grants from NWO and the Prinses Beatrix Foundation. Notermans has initiated studies on large, national cohorts of patients with CIAP and MGUS, collaborating closely with haematologists across the Netherlands. She is a member of a world-wide task force on vasculitic neuropathy and MGUS neuropathy and has served as the president of the Dutch Neuromuscular Research Organization (ISNO). In 2002, she organized the 7th annual conference of the World Muscle Society in Rotterdam. Furthermore, in 2010, she became the director of a successful neuromuscular diseases residency program that attracts residents from teaching hospitals. Her research line continues to focus on Polyneuropathy.
